ShellOrbit

Webhook delivery that survives your handler going down

0 upvotes💻 Developer ToolsSep 2026

ShellOrbit is a reliable webhook delivery service designed for developers managing small to medium production apps. It ensures that inbound webhooks are safely received, stored, and delivered, even if the destination server is temporarily unavailable. By storing every payload before attempting delivery and employing retries with exponential backoff, ShellOrbit guarantees that no data is lost due to transient issues. Its standout feature is the ability to review raw requests, monitor each delivery attempt, and easily replay failed webhooks with a single click, making debugging and recovery straightforward. This focus on durability and transparency makes ShellOrbit particularly valuable for developers seeking resilient webhook handling without complex infrastructure overhead.

Prelint

Prevent product drift in AI-written code

664 upvotes💻 Developer ToolsJul 2026

Prelint is an innovative AI-powered code review tool designed to ensure code quality and consistency in teams leveraging AI-generated code. By automatically reviewing pull requests against architectural decision records (ADRs), documentation, and past decisions, Prelint helps prevent product drift and maintains alignment with project standards. Its unique capability to catch issues early—especially in environments where multiple AI reviewers are used—makes it an essential addition for modern development workflows. With the ability to identify approximately 40% of issues before merging, Prelint significantly reduces bugs and rework, leading to more reliable and maintainable codebases. Ideal for software engineering teams seeking to integrate AI into their CI/CD pipeline, it offers a proactive approach to code validation that complements traditional review processes.
